{"id":108,"date":"2025-09-14T17:51:52","date_gmt":"2025-09-14T15:51:52","guid":{"rendered":"https:\/\/delphi.dellapasqua.com\/?p=108"},"modified":"2025-12-04T17:30:16","modified_gmt":"2025-12-04T16:30:16","slug":"fpcupdeluxe-per-linux-armv8-clients","status":"publish","type":"post","link":"https:\/\/delphi.dellapasqua.com\/index.php\/2025\/09\/14\/fpcupdeluxe-per-linux-armv8-clients\/","title":{"rendered":"FPCupdeluxe per linux arm"},"content":{"rendered":"\n<p>Qualche tempo fa realizzai alcuni progetti per le microboard basate su arm 64bit e linux clients usando <a href=\"https:\/\/github.com\/LongDirtyAnimAlf\/fpcupdeluxe\">fpcupdeluxe<\/a>. In particolare un sistema basato su raspberry dove ho creato un client in grado di riprodurre stream h264 e immagini utilizzando <a href=\"https:\/\/www.freepascal-meets-sdl.net\/\">sdl2<\/a>, sfruttando la gpu e 60 fps in HD. Il master lo realizzai in delphi isapi per il server http, ed un custom client html5 per fare editing di locandine e pubblicazione video. Ad esempio un altro progetto vedeva l&#8217;utilizzo di hardkernel hardware e micro display lcd, utilizzando chromium webview in kiosk mode, websocket e dom.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Qualche tempo fa realizzai alcuni progetti per le microboard basate su arm 64bit e linux clients usando fpcupdeluxe. In particolare un sistema basato su raspberry dove ho creato un client in grado di riprodurre stream h264 e immagini utilizzando sdl2, sfruttando la gpu e 60 fps in HD. Il master lo realizzai in delphi isapi [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-108","post","type-post","status-publish","format-standard","hentry","category-senza-categoria"],"_links":{"self":[{"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/posts\/108","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/comments?post=108"}],"version-history":[{"count":6,"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/posts\/108\/revisions"}],"predecessor-version":[{"id":136,"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/posts\/108\/revisions\/136"}],"wp:attachment":[{"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/media?parent=108"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/categories?post=108"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/delphi.dellapasqua.com\/index.php\/wp-json\/wp\/v2\/tags?post=108"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}